#218023 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#218023 is composed of 12.9% red, 50.2%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 72.7%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 121.3 degrees, a saturation of 59% and a lightness of 31.6%. #218023 color hex could be obtained by blending #42ff46 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#218023
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010301 is the darkest color, while #f3fcf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#218023
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4c554d is the less saturated color, while #029f05 is the most saturated one.
